Charles Stirling (28 April 1760 – 7 November 1833) was a vice-admiral in the British Royal Navy. Charles Stirling was born in London on 28 April 1760 and baptised at St. Albans on 15 May. The son of Admiral Sir Walter Stirling, he was born into a family with a long and proud naval tradition. http://www.wanowandthen.com/James-Stirling.html WebEdward Charles Stirling was born on 8 September 1848 at Strathalbyn, South Australia to Edward Stirling (1804-1873) and his wife Harriett, née Taylor. Educated at the Collegiate School of St Peter and at Trinity College, Cambridge (B.A., 1870; M.A., 1873; M.B., 1874; M.D., 1880; Sc.D., 1910), he became a fellow of the Royal College of Surgeons ...
